gpt4 book ai didi

c# - header 中的 LinqToExcel 点

转载 作者:太空狗 更新时间:2023-10-29 23:08:06 24 4
gpt4 key购买 nike

使用 linqtoexcel 读取服务器生成的电子表格。唯一的问题是其中一个标题中有一个点,它拒绝拉动。制造商缩写为 Mfg。我根据其页面上的示例使用了以下代码

        ExcelQueryFactory excel = new ExcelQueryFactory();
excel.FileName = myXLFile;
excel.AddMapping<Part>(x => x.Manufacturer, "Mfg.");
var parts = from x in excel.Worksheet<Part>(0)
select x;

但是 Manufacturer 在所有对象中都是空的。我是 Linq 的新手,所以不确定我可能需要哪些选项才能完成这项工作。我想它在尝试映射到 Part 对象时被点弄糊涂了......

最佳答案

this可以明显看出Linq To Excel 讨论组中的线程,您必须用散列替换点:

excel.AddMapping<Part>(x => x.Manufacturer, "Mfg#");

关于c# - header 中的 LinqToExcel 点,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19548176/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com